Is it possible to have the faders at different position between record and playback (record off).

When tracking drums, I want to hear less of myself (faders way down) vs when I'm in playback (faders back to normal). Thx

If you set 'Audio Patch Thru' to 'off' in the Studio drop-down menu, then whilst you record your levels will be set by whatever software controls whichever card you are using. If you're using a Motu card/interface then it would be Cue Mix. In my case I'm using and an RME Madi card so I would use their incumbent software to set up the live monitor levels *.

These levels only apply whilst in record. As soon as you have I hit playback the software software will automatically revert to the DP fader settings

NB: * I would use this method, but as I have an analogue console I do it on the desk, setting separate mixes for different players. I'm assuming you are tracking alone.
